Snake gourd ki sabji
Steps
- 1
Rinse and then peel 1 snake gourd. Cut the snake gourd in two or three pieces horizontally. Now take each cylindrical piece and cut it vertically from the center in two pieces. Remove the seeds and pith and discard them.
- 2
Making Snake Gourd Bhaji
Heat 1.5 tablespoon oil in a shallow frying pan or kadai. Lower the flame and then add chopped onion,½ teaspoon mustard seeds.
- 3
Let the mustard seeds crackle.
Then add ½ teaspoon cumin seeds.
Stir and let the cumin seeds also crackle.
- 4
Then add chopped padwal, 7 to 8 curry leaves (whole or chopped) and 1 green chili (chopped). Mix well.
- 5
Add ¼ teaspoon turmeric powder,red chili powder and 1 pinch asafoetida (hing). Mix again.
- 6
Add salt as per taste.
Add 1 cup water.
- 7
Cover the pan with a tight fitting lid and simmer the snake gourd pieces on a low to medium flame till they are cooked.
- 8
Lastly add 2 tablespoon chopped coriander leaves. mix well.
Serve snake gourd bhaji with chapatis or as a side dish with dal-rice or varan bhaat. This sabzi also goes very well as a side dish with sambar-rice or rasam-rice.
